第一篇:Vibe Coding 深度解析(一):AI 时代编程范式的本质跃迁

张开发
2026/4/19 19:12:56 15 分钟阅读

分享文章

第一篇:Vibe Coding 深度解析(一):AI 时代编程范式的本质跃迁
文章摘要本文重新定义 Vibe Coding 的核心内涵拆解其与传统编程、普通 AI 辅助编程的本质差异纠正行业内普遍存在的认知误区为开发者建立对这一新型范式的底层认知。本文适合所有对 AI 编程感兴趣的开发者无论新手还是资深工程师都能从中建立清晰的认知框架。一、Vibe Coding 的起源与核心定义2025 年初Andrej Karpathy 首次提出 Vibe Coding 这一概念其诞生并非偶然而是代码大模型能力跃迁、IDE 工具链成熟、开发者需求升级三者共同驱动的必然结果。与行业内普遍的 “凭感觉写代码” 的片面解读不同我们给出精准的核心定义Vibe Coding 是一种以开发者业务意图为核心以自然语言为核心交互载体以大语言模型为全流程协作主体的新型编程范式。其本质是将编程的核心矛盾从 “人如何适配机器的语法规则”转变为 “机器如何精准执行人的业务意图”。在这一范式下开发者的核心角色从 “代码逐行编写者”转变为 “需求架构师、流程引导者、质量审核者”AI 的角色从 “被动的补全工具”升级为 “主动的协作伙伴”承担从代码生成、调试优化到部署验证的全流程执行工作。二、三类编程范式的核心差异我们从核心逻辑、人机角色、开发流程、能力要求四个维度清晰区分三类编程范式的本质边界彻底厘清行业内的概念混淆。表格对比维度传统手工编程普通 AI 辅助编程Vibe Coding 范式核心逻辑人定义需求 手写全部代码机器仅负责编译执行人主导全流程AI 仅负责代码片段补全、语法纠错人定义业务意图与边界AI 负责全流程代码实现与调优人负责决策与审核人机角色人是唯一执行主体机器是纯工具人是核心主体AI 是辅助工具人是决策主体AI 是核心执行伙伴开发流程需求拆解→逐行编码→手动调试→测试优化需求拆解→AI 补全片段→人工整合→手动调试意图描述→AI 全量生成→验证反馈→AI 迭代优化核心能力要求精通语法、API、框架细节具备全流程编码能力掌握编码能力会用 AI 提升片段效率精准的需求拆解能力、清晰的边界定义能力、完善的质量审核能力三、行业内三大认知误区纠正误区 1Vibe Coding 就是 “能跑就行的野路子编程”这是对 Vibe Coding 最普遍的误解。Vibe Coding 的核心不是放弃代码质量而是重构了高质量代码的实现路径—— 开发者不再需要逐行手写保证质量而是通过精准的意图约束、完善的测试规则、多轮的迭代反馈让 AI 生成符合生产级标准的代码。真正的 Vibe Coding不仅要求代码可运行更要求其具备可维护性、安全性、可扩展性。误区 2Vibe Coding 会让程序员彻底失业恰恰相反Vibe Coding 正在重构开发者的价值壁垒。它将开发者从重复性的编码工作中解放出来让开发者能够聚焦于更核心的业务理解、架构设计、系统规划工作。它淘汰的不是程序员而是只会逐行搬运代码、缺乏业务思考能力的 “码农”对于具备架构思维、需求拆解能力的开发者Vibe Coding 会成为放大其能力的核心杠杆。误区 3只要会说话就能用 Vibe Coding 完成开发这是对 Vibe Coding 门槛的严重低估。自然语言交互看似降低了入门门槛但实际上对开发者提出了更高的隐性要求你需要具备精准的需求拆解能力、清晰的边界定义能力、完善的风险预判能力才能让 AI 精准理解你的意图生成符合预期的代码。一个不懂业务逻辑、不懂系统架构的人即便能说清表面需求也无法引导 AI 生成生产级的系统。四、Vibe Coding 的核心价值开发效率的指数级提升将传统开发中 70% 以上的重复性编码工作交给 AI开发者只需聚焦核心决策原型开发效率可提升 5-10 倍中大型项目开发周期可缩短 40% 以上。技术门槛的结构性降低开发者无需记忆海量的 API 语法、框架细节只需掌握核心的业务逻辑与架构思维就能完成跨技术栈的开发全栈开发的门槛被大幅拉低。创意落地的路径大幅缩短从一个模糊的产品创意到可运行的 MVP 原型原本需要数周的开发周期现在可缩短至数小时极大降低了创意验证的成本。开发者心流状态的深度优化开发者无需频繁切换上下文去查询文档、调试语法细节能够持续聚焦于业务逻辑本身更长时间保持在高效的心流状态。文章总结Vibe Coding 不是 AI 编程的噱头概念更不是程序员偷懒的工具而是软件行业发展至今一次根本性的编程范式跃迁。它没有改变编程的本质 —— 用代码解决实际问题而是彻底重构了编程的实现路径让开发者从 “机器的适配者”重新回归为 “问题的解决者”。下一篇我们将深入拆解支撑 Vibe Coding 落地的核心技术架构从代码大模型、上下文工程到 IDE 集成体系揭秘其背后的技术逻辑。

更多文章